Meet the Athlete

Daleny started racing at the age of 3. She got into BMX because her parents ran the local track in town. She's been riding ever since and wouldn't change it for the world. Some of her accomplishments that she is most proud of are: winning the NAG 5 Challenge, being on the podium in her first elite race, winning the Grand Nationals, and making her first UCI World Cup main event in Bogota, Columbia. Daleny loves the challenge of the sport and looks forward to working towards her goals everyday.
